Question #1

Learning turns into 'validated learning' when assumptions and goals can be assessed through results. What is a key way for a Product Owner to apply validated learning?

Answer:

A key way aProduct Owner applies validated learningis byadapting the Product Backlog and Product Goal based on evidence from real outcomes, not assumptions.
Through inspection of:
* TheProduct Incrementduring the Sprint Review,
* Stakeholder and user feedback,
* Measured outcomes such as usage, value, or risk reduction,
the Product Owner assesses whether assumptions about value, users, or direction are valid. This learning becomesvalidatedonly when it is reflected inchanged decisions, such as:
* Reordering Product Backlog items,
* Adding or removing backlog items,
* Adjusting or even abandoning a Product Goal.
In other words, validated learning is applied when the Product Owneruses results to change what is built next, ensuring that future work is based on evidence rather than speculation.

Question #2

When many Development Teams are working on a single product, what best describes the definition of
"done?"

Answer:

When many Development Teams are working on a single product, there must beone shared Definition of Done (DoD)that applies toall teamsand tothe entire product Increment.
Single, Shared Definition of Done
Scrum requires that each Increment beusable and potentially releasable. When multiple teams contribute to one product, this means:
* There isone product, not multiple team products,
* There must therefore beone Definition of Donethat ensures consistency, quality, and transparency across all teams.
Having different Definitions of Done per team would result in:
* Inconsistent quality,
* Integration problems,
* Loss of transparency,
* Increments that are "Done" in isolation but not at the product level.
Integrated Increment-Level Definition of Done
The shared Definition of Done must includeintegration criteria, ensuring that:
* Work from all teams is integrated,
* The combined Increment meets quality and compliance standards,
* The product can be inspected and potentially released.
In scaled Scrum (e.g., Nexus), unintegrated work is explicitlynot considered Done, regardless of whether individual teams believe their work is complete.
Ownership and Evolution
While Developers collectively create and adhere to the Definition of Done, it applies at theproduct level, not the team level. As the product and organization mature, the Definition of Done may beexpanded, but it must always remain shared and transparent.

Question #3

When working on one software product with multiple Scrum teams in Scrum Nexus, what is important about dependenciesof the planned Backlog Items and integration of the work being done?

Answer:

When multiple Scrum Teams work together on a single product usingScrum Nexus, managing dependencies and ensuring effective integration are critical to delivering a usable Increment each Sprint. Scrum Nexus extends Scrum by explicitly addressing the complexity that arises from multiple teams working on the same product.
First,dependencies between teams should be minimized. Dependencies reduce autonomy, slow feedback, and increase risk. In Nexus, Product Backlog Items should be ordered and refined in such a way that work with strong dependencies is keptwithin a single team whenever possible. This supports cross-functionality at the team level and reduces the coordination overhead required between teams.
Second, when dependencies cannot be avoided, they must be madetransparent and actively managed. The Nexus framework encourages early identification of dependencies during Nexus Sprint Planning so that teams can coordinate their work effectively. However, the goal remains to continuously reduce dependencies over time through better backlog ordering, architecture improvements, and skill broadening.
Third,integration of work is vital and takes precedence over completing all planned work. In Scrum Nexus, an Increment is only considered "Done" when the work of all teams is fully integrated and meets the shared Definition of Done. Unintegrated work, even if technically complete by an individual team, does not provide value and increases risk.
Fourth, integration must occurearly and often during the Sprint, not only at the end. Continuous integration helps uncover issues sooner, supports frequent inspection, and enables timely adaptation. Delaying integration increases the likelihood of defects, rework, and failure to produce a usable Increment.

Question #4

A Development Team, arguing it is self-organising, indicates it no longer needs the Daily Scrum; they collaborate throughout the day and they feel it has become a needless ritual.

Answer:

A Development Team claiming self-organization as a reason to stop theDaily Scrumreflects a misunderstanding of bothself-managementand the purpose of Scrum events. As a Scrum Master, I would address this through teaching, coaching, and empiricism rather than enforcement.
Daily Scrum Is Mandatory in Scrum
First, it must be made clear that theDaily Scrum is a required Scrum event. The Scrum Guide defines it as a
15-minute event held every working day of the Sprint for the Developers. Choosing to eliminate it means the team isno longer practicing Scrum, regardless of how well they collaborate informally.
Self-Organization Does Not Mean Skipping Empiricism
Self-organizing (self-managing) teams decidehowto do the work, notwhetherto inspect and adapt. Scrum events exist to upholdempirical process control. The Daily Scrum specifically enables:
* Transparencyabout progress toward the Sprint Goal,
* Inspectionof the Sprint Backlog and current plan,
* Adaptationof work for the next 24 hours.
Informal collaboration throughout the day does not replace theshared, intentional inspection momentthat the Daily Scrum provides.
The Daily Scrum Is Not a Ritual or Status Meeting
If the Daily Scrum feels like a needless ritual, this is asignal that it is not being used correctly. It should not be a status report or a meeting for the Scrum Master or Product Owner. Instead, it is aplanning event for the Developers, focused on how to best achieve the Sprint Goal.
As a Scrum Master, I would coach the team toimprove the Daily Scrum, for example by:
* Centering the discussion on progress toward the Sprint Goal,
* Making impediments and risks explicit,
* Using different formats that suit the team's context.
Risks of Removing the Daily Scrum
Removing the Daily Scrum reducestransparencyand delays inspection and adaptation. Problems such as integration issues, misalignment, or threats to the Sprint Goal may surface too late, increasing risk and waste.
Over time, this undermines predictability and value delivery.
